Exploring Vinyl Plank Flooring Benefits

While many flooring options exist, vinyl plank flooring offers a wealth of benefits, including durability, cost-effectiveness, and aesthetic appeal, that make it an increasingly popular choice among homeowners and professionals alike.

Its durability is unparalleled; designed to withstand high traffic and resist scratches, stains, and water damage.

The cost-effectiveness of vinyl plank flooring is also noteworthy. It offers the look and feel of luxury hardwood or stone at a fraction of the cost.

Moreover, its aesthetic appeal is evident in the wide array of styles, colors, and finishes available. This versatility allows homeowners to customize their space to reflect their unique style and taste.

Therefore, vinyl plank flooring is a compelling option for those seeking a balance of beauty, durability, and value.

Vinyl Plank Flooring Installation Guide

Navigating the process of installing vinyl flooring can be straightforward with the right guidance, combining the precise skills and essential tools to achieve a professional finish.

The first step in your journey to a revamped living space is acquiring the necessary tools.

1. A tape measure and chalk line for accurate measurements and to ensure your planks are correctly aligned.
2. A contractor-grade knife for precise cutting of your vinyl planks.
3. A rubber mallet and pull bar to secure your planks firmly in place.
